That consists of if or when they can be billed, exactly how they must be structured, that keeps them, and exactly how much they can be. While numerous fees are paid by owners, there are equally as several that renters and community citizens pay, also, including late costs, service charges, and family pet fees.
There are likewise a number of fees related to discovering occupants for jobs. Property Management Services. Those consist of occupant placement charges and leasing costs that are credited proprietors, in addition to application and lease renewal fees for tenants.: An additional charge for acting as a basic specialist on maintenance itemsusually a percentage of the complete building upkeep expense
: Likewise called "re-key" costs, a charge fee if the renter secures themselves out or sheds a secret. This is especially typical in student housing.: There are also some charges associated with overdue repayments. Home management business typically enforce late repayment fees on occupants that miss out on lease target dates.

These fees can give an added source of earnings, however it is necessary to develop clear plans to stay clear of lessee disputes. However, specifically after the pandemic, some home supervisors aren't so fast to charge a late fee. Rather, they collaborate with their occupants or citizens and make sure clear interaction from the start.
There are other fees residential or commercial property supervisors can credit include new resources of income. If you allow animals, you might charge a pet dog fee to cover the price of prospective damage. Or you can supply a features bundle for an extra cost. Amenities can cover anything from normal a/c filter substitute to package storage lockers.
Let's have a look at a few of the extra typical home administration expenses:: There are numerous expenses that drop under the umbrella of expenses. Generally, it's the money invested to keep the lights on and the office running. Those visit this site costs can consist of rent and utilities for your office area, supplies, which consists of everything from computer tools to paper, and prices for any lorries your company has.
Specialist fees consist of the service charge that professionals bill along with any type of extra charges they might bill, such as products and permit costs.: Depending which specify you run in, you may have to get certified as a residential property supervisor, and even as a real estate professional. The firm will certainly after that market the rental home, manage occupant queries, display candidates, pick suitable prospects, formulate a lease agreement, carry out a move-in inspection, relocate the renter(s) into the property and accumulate rental income. The company will certainly after that collaborate any upkeep concerns, provide the owner(s) with financial statements and any appropriate information relating to the building, and so on.
